    The cable is approximately 2,250km in length and will connect four islands between the Federated States of Micronesia (Pohnpei and Kosrae), Kiribati (Tarawa), and Nauru. It will be the first subsea cable to connect the islands of Tarawa (Kiribati), Nauru, and the. Tokyo, June 6, 2023 - NEC Corporation (NEC; TSE: 6701) has signed a contract with FSM Telecommunications Cable Corporation (FSMTCC), based in the Federated States of Micronesia (FSM), BwebwerikiNet Limited (BNL) of the Republic of Kiribati, and Nauru Fibre Cable Corporation (NFCC) of the Republic. The East Micronesia Cable project is a four-year project that commenced implementation in 2022, with an expected delivery date of late 2025. Cable landing stations will be constructed at landing points in each country to facilitate connection to the main cable. The project is a joint initiative of. The East Micronesia Cable Project (EMCP) is a state-of-the-art, regional submarine fibre-optic cable system that connects Nauru to Tarawa, Kosrae, and Pohnpei, and extends onward to Guam.
